You will join a multicultural team to attract and hire diverse talent for CERN’s scientific and technical missions. The role involves partnering with hiring teams, delivering inclusive recruitment processes, building talent communities, and contributing to employer branding strategies.
Responsibilities
- Partner with hiring teams and stakeholder groups to deliver on their recruitment needs, including translating their needs into market-ready job ads and attraction strategies; facilitating fair, transparent and inclusive selection processes.
- Deliver a seamless, welcoming and inclusive candidate experience from first contact through to offer and onboarding.
- Build and engage relevant talent communities.
- Contribute to the overall employer branding strategies and its translation into practice with proposals, engaging with the public through social media and representing CERN at events.
- Support the shaping of future recruitment processes in particular for students and grads by staying informed and curious, translating findings in a creative and/or open-minded collaboration.
- Use internal and external data as appropriate for decision making and reporting.
